Latency Considerations

Many buyers assume that a newer Bluetooth version automatically eliminates latency.

In reality, wireless delay depends on multiple factors, including:

  • Bluetooth chipset

  • Codec support

  • Firmware optimization

  • Device compatibility

  • Audio processing

Bluetooth version alone does not determine gaming latency.

For competitive gaming, many users still prefer USB sound card mode or other wired audio solutions.

🏭 Real Factory Insight

One of the biggest misconceptions in the Bluetooth speaker market is believing that the Bluetooth version alone determines product quality.

In reality, customers experience the final product—not just the wireless specification.

A well-designed Bluetooth 5.3 speaker with excellent antenna placement, optimized firmware, quality drivers, and proper acoustic tuning often delivers a better experience than a poorly engineered Bluetooth 5.4 product.

Professional OEM development focuses on the entire system rather than a single specification.
